CVE-2026-28392
OpenClaw versions prior to 2026.2.14 contain a privilege escalation vulnerability in the Slack slash-command handler that incorrectly authorizes any direct message sender when dmPolicy is set to open must be configured. Attackers can execute privileged slash commands via direct message to bypass...
OpenClaw Slack: dmPolicy=open allowed any DM sender to run privileged slash commands
Summary When Slack DMs are configured with dmPolicy=open, the Slack slash-command handler incorrectly treated any DM sender as command-authorized. This allowed any Slack user who could DM the bot to execute privileged slash commands via DM, bypassing intended allowlist/access-group restrictions...
